Abstract

From the hexane fraction of the atdoholic extract oj'th~· leaves of Alestonia scholarls R.Br. {Apocynaceae), five compounds have been isolated and identified as 4a,14a,24- trimethyl-9β,19-cyclo-5a-cholest-24(29)-en-3β ol; stiginasterol, betulin, betulinlc acid, and a­amyrin acetate. The structures of the isolated compounds were principally deduced by physical, chromatographic characters as well as by spectroscopic analyses. The isolated compounds are reported here for the first time.
